What is the mind of Christ? Why is it important for us to understand our need for the mind of Christ? And what can the mind of Christ through us enable us to accomplish? The mind of Christ is the ultimate in humility. In order for us to do the works that Jesus did, in order to not become prideful, we have got to have our minds renewed. It’s not a one-time thing. How are our minds renewed? By the word. We have to constantly be filled with the word of the living God, and keep our eyes on Jesus Christ, the author of faith. We need to mold our mindset, because the thoughts we entertain on a daily basis often create a mindset that is not in agreement with the mind of Christ. Having the mind of Christ is being one in his perspective.
Key Scripture reference Philippians 2:5–11 NKJV states: “Let this mind be in you which was also in Christ Jesus, who, being in the form of God, did not consider it robbery to be equal with God. but made Himself of no reputation, taking the form of a bondservant, and coming in the likeness of men. And being found in appearance as a man, He humbled Himself and became obedient to the point of death, even the death of the cross. Therefore God also has highly exalted Him and given Him the name which is above every name, that at the name of Jesus every knee should bow, of those in heaven, and of those on earth, and of those under the earth, and that every tongue should confess that Jesus Christ is Lord, to the glory of God the Father.”

What We Believe:
We believe in God, the Father, Almighty, and in Jesus Christ, his only begotten Son, our Lord, who was conceived by the power of the Holy Spirit, born of the virgin Mary, suffered under Pontius Pilate, was crucified, dead, and buried. On the third day he rose again according to Scripture. He ascended into heaven and is seated at the right hand of God the Father, from whence he shall come to judge the living and the dead. We believe in the Holy Spirit, the third person of the God-head, who revealed himself on the day of Pentecost. We believe in the gifts of the Spirit and their continuous operation in the body of Christ. And we believe in one holy, universal, and apostolic church. Amen.
